Breaking In a New Machine Note: A fuel stabilizer/conditioner is most effective when mixed with fresh gasoline. To minimize the chance of varnish deposits in the fuel system, use fuel stabilizer at all times. New engines take time to develop full power. Mower decks and drive systems have higher friction when new, placing additional load on the engine. Allow 40 to 50 hours of break-in time for new machines to develop full power and best performance.

Mowing Direction Alternate mowing direction to keep the grass standing straight. This also helps disperse clippings which enhances decomposition and fertilization. Mow at Correct Intervals Normally, mow every four days. But remember, grass grows at different rates at different times. So to maintain the same cutting height, which is a good practice, mow more often in early spring. As the grass growth rate slows in mid summer, mow less frequently.

Servicing the Spark Plug Service Interval: Every 100 hours Make sure the air gap between the center and side electrodes is correct before installing the spark plug. Use a spark plug wrench for removing and installing the spark plug(s) and a gapping tool/feeler gauge to check and adjust the air gap. Install a new spark plug(s) if necessary. G008804 2 1 Type : Champion® RC12YC or equivalent Air Gap: 0.030 inch (0.76 mm) 3 Removing the Spark Plug 4 1.
Checking the Spark Plug Important: Never clean the spark plug(s). Always replace the spark plug(s) when it has: a black coating, worn electrodes, an oily film, or cracks. If you see light brown or gray on the insulator, the engine is operating properly. A black coating on the insulator usually means the air cleaner is dirty. Hydraulic System Maintenance Servicing the Hydraulic System Hydraulic Oil Type: Toro® HYPR-OIL™ 500 hydraulic oil or Mobil® 1 15W-50. Important: Use oil specified. Other fluids could cause system damage. Each Hydraulic System Oil Capacity: 52 ounces (1.5 l) per side with filter change Checking the Hydraulic Oil Service Interval: Every 50 hours—Check the hydraulic oil level. 1. Position the machine on a level surface. 2.
Replacing the Hydraulic Filters and Hydraulic Oil 1 Service Interval: Every 250 hours—Change the hydraulic filters and hydraulic oil when using Mobil® 1 oil. Every 500 hours—Change the hydraulic filters and hydraulic oil when using Toro® HYPR-OIL™ 500 hydraulic oil. To replace the hydraulic oil, the filters need to be removed. Replace both at the same time. Refer to the oil specifications under Servicing the Hydraulic System for the correct oil. 2 1.

Servicing the Cutting Blades Checking for Bent Blades Maintain sharp blades throughout the cutting season because sharp blades cut cleanly without tearing or shredding the grass blades. Tearing and shredding turns grass brown at the edges, which slows growth and increases the chance of disease. 1.
